Concrete sidewalk repair services involve fixing damaged or deteriorating sections of a property's walkways to restore safety and appearance. Over time, sidewalks can develop cracks, uneven surfaces, or crumbling edges due to weather conditions, ground shifting, or regular wear and tear. Repair work may include filling cracks, leveling uneven slabs, or replacing broken sections to ensure the sidewalk remains safe for foot traffic and maintains its visual appeal. Skilled contractors use specialized techniques and materials to seamlessly restore the integrity of the concrete, helping property owners avoid trip hazards and further damage.

This service addresses common problems such as cracked surfaces, sunken slabs, and crumbling edges that can pose safety risks or detract from curb appeal. Cracks can widen over time, leading to larger sections breaking apart, while uneven surfaces can cause tripping hazards for pedestrians. Repairing these issues promptly can prevent more extensive and costly repairs later on. Additionally, fixing damaged sidewalks can improve property value and create a more welcoming environment for visitors, neighbors, or customers, especially for commercial properties or residences with high foot traffic.

The overview below groups typical Concrete Sidewalk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Waterloo, IA.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- for minor cracks or surface leveling, local contractors typically charge between $250 and $600. Many routine jobs fall within this range, depending on the extent of damage and materials used.

Moderate Repairs - larger cracks, uneven slabs, or minor spalling generally cost between $600 and $1,200. These projects are common for homeowners seeking to improve safety and appearance.

Extensive Repairs - significant damage or multiple sections needing repair can range from $1,200 to $3,000. Fewer projects reach into this tier, often involving more complex restoration work.

Full Replacement - complete sidewalk replacement usually starts around $3,000 and can exceed $5,000 for larger, more intricate projects. Many local service providers handle jobs in this high-end range when extensive reconstruction is needed.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of sidewalk damage can be repaired? Local contractors can handle various issues such as cracks, uneven surfaces, and broken or crumbling concrete sections.

How can I tell if my sidewalk needs repair? Signs include visible cracks, shifting or sinking sections, and surface roughness that may pose safety concerns.

What repair methods are commonly used for concrete sidewalks? Techniques include crack filling, patching, leveling, and complete slab replacement, depending on the extent of damage.

Are there options to prevent future damage to my sidewalk? Proper drainage, timely repairs, and avoiding heavy loads can help reduce the risk of future deterioration.
